Good news for Stars-gazers young and old: The bellicosity of recent times are over (at least by the Canadian quintet's assessment), and it's time to take stock of the fallout with the band's upcoming LP In Our Bedroom After The War. And to celebrate this new, most definitely proverbial reign of peace, the good folks at Arts & Crafts make an offering of the band's first single from the newbie, "The Night Starts Here." Very cool stuff, Torquil and Amy doing their you-sing/I-sing thing set to some programmed beats, symphonic sounds, and a sorta smoldering guit/bass rumble.
